A very smart example of the first edition of John Wyndham's post-apocalyptic science fiction novel. The first edition, first impression, in the publisher's original price unclipped dust wrapper.'The Chrysalids' is a coming of age science fiction novel, set in the future.Set in post-apocalyptic Labrador in which the Earth's technologically advanced population had been destroyed by God in a 'Tribulation'. In this post-apocalyptic world the inhabitants are now fundamentalist Christians, following God's word to prevent another Tribulation.This is generally regarded to be the best of John Wyndham's novels. Synopsis
The Chrysalids is a science fiction novel by John Wyndham, first published in 1955 by Michael Joseph. It is the least typical of Wyndham's major novels, but is regarded by some people as his best. The novel was adapted for BBC radio by Barbara Clegg in 1982 and for the theater by playwright David Harrower in 1999.
